Reading your post, it appears that we are pretty much on the same path. Started around the same time, turbt, then BL turbt, 6X BCG, and I had my first of 3 just this Wednesday. So far I haven't felt much. I did feel tired today but not sure if it was just being lazy and wanting to lay around most of the day or a result of the treatment. I was really excited to hear that my initial treatment was effective but know that it is just the beginning of the battle.
I have found that just the experience of the last 9 months has made the whole issue less frightening. I have never felt sick during the process and still don't. I did have real pain after my first Turbt and I do have some burning after the second turbt (the catheter really sucked) and instillation of BCG but not much at all. Looking at the monitor as I got my last cystoscopy I noticed that my prostate was really red and also my bladder lining looked inflamed but I can't feel it. The idea that I could have such a dangerous disease and not have any physical symptoms seems almost surreal.
